The Verdict: Which is Better?

When placing Ham, egg & cheese English muffin sandwich and Chicken Sausage Breakfast Burrito side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.

For calorie-conscious consumers, Ham, egg & cheese English muffin sandwich is the clear winner. With 59 fewer calories per 100g than its competitor, it allows for more volume while keeping your energy intake in check.
